With the assistance of our applications, your website will rank better on Google. Our equipment are quick to grasp and we have served A huge number of Web site homeowners, site owners and Website positioning pros https://superseoplus.com/youtube-backlinks-generator
Top Guidelines Of youtube video backlink generator 1000
Internet 128 days ago ezekielyyvv139432Web Directory Categories
Web Directory Search
New Site Listings